
Spencer Locke
ActingWinter Park, Florida, USASpencer Locke (born September 20, 1991) is an American actress. She's always been known as "the Sunshine Girl" for her joyful personality that lights up every room and currently the screens too. Miss Locke recalls knowing she wanted to be an actress since age 6, and she started taking classes right away. Soon after she landed several commercials in the Orlando area, and by age 11 she decided to take it to next level and went to Los Angeles with her Miami coach/manager. It was a hard year for Spencer but before it ended she got her very first role: Brandee Case in "Without A Trace". A small role in the movie "Spanglish", where she's credited as Sleepover Friend, followed. After that, Spencer broke into kids tv, first with Nickelodeon's "Ned's Declassified School Survival Guide" with a recurrent role, and later on Disney Channel also with a recurrent role in "Phil of the Future" and other appearances on "That's So Raven". Meanwhile Spencer landed roles in two pilots, but unfortunately they didn't make the cut. One of Spencer's bigger roles though, was landed back on 2004, on the performance capture animation, "Monster House". Josh Stewart
ActingDiana, West Virginia, USAJoshua Regnall Stewart (born February 6, 1977) is an American actor best known for his role as Holt McLaren in the FX TV series Dirt. He was also cast as Brendan Finney in the final season of the NBC TV series Third Watch.

Ava Kolker
ActingLos Angeles, California, USAAva Grace Kolker is an American teen actress and singer. Kolker's roles include Ava Morgenstern on the Disney Channel series Girl Meets World, and Olive Rozalski on Sydney to the Max.
Steve Coulter
ActingDarlington, South Carolina, USASteve Coulter has carved out a distinctive niche in the world of film and television, showcasing his talents across a diverse array of genres. Although he was born in Canada, his upbringing in South America and Cleveland Heights, Ohio, provided a rich cultural background that has undoubtedly informed his work. With a career spanning numerous notable projects, Coulter has emerged as a versatile performer and accomplished writer.
His early career saw him honing his craft through various stage performances, which laid the foundation for his transition into screen acting. Coulter's breakthrough came as he began landing significant roles in high-profile television series. His appearances in shows like She-Hulk: Attorney at Law and Yellowstone showcased his ability to adapt to different character demands, earning him recognition among audiences and industry peers alike.
One cannot discuss Coulter’s career without mentioning his impactful roles in The Walking Dead and P-Valley. These series not only highlighted his acting chops but also allowed him to explore complex characters that resonate deeply with viewers. His recurring roles in such popular series have solidified his presence in the industry, making him a familiar face to many.
Coulter's film career is equally impressive, with appearances in critically acclaimed films that vary from horror to drama. He has been part of the The Conjuring trilogy, where his performances contributed to the films’ chilling atmospheres. His work with Damien Chazelle in First Man further showcased his ability to work with top-tier directors and actors, including Robert De Niro in Wizard of Lies and Al Pacino in Paterno.
In addition to his acting, Coulter has made significant contributions as a writer. He served as the head writer for Tyler Perry's successful television series, House of Payne and Meet the Browns. His leadership on these shows not only resulted in over 100 episodes but also garnered two NAACP IMAGE Awards for Best Comedy Series, which speaks volumes about his ability to create engaging and relatable content.
